久久久,被高潮,国精产品一线二线三线av,久久精品一区二区东京热,久久精品国产99国产电影网,久久97精品久久久久久久不卡

網(wǎng)站如何判斷爬蟲ip代理在采集數(shù)據(jù)

網(wǎng)站如何判斷爬蟲在收集數(shù)據(jù)!我們在使用Python爬蟲收集信息時,經(jīng)常會被封禁,有時會提示訪問過于頻繁,有時會返回一些錯誤代碼等。那么網(wǎng)站如何知道爬蟲在收集信息呢?
 
 
 
 
 
 
因為網(wǎng)絡(luò)上的爬蟲越來越多,而且大部分流量都是爬蟲貢獻(xiàn)的,除了搜索引擎,其他爬蟲的訪問對網(wǎng)站沒有任何好處,還會影響網(wǎng)站的正常運營。用戶體驗不好,那他們?yōu)槭裁催@么受歡迎?
 
 
 
有時候,如果競爭對手收集數(shù)據(jù),分析得到一些有價值的數(shù)據(jù),甚至?xí)由献约旱母偁帉κ郑?/div>
 
 
 
所以對待這種爬蟲的網(wǎng)站會被封殺,會設(shè)置一些反爬蟲機制。爬蟲抓取信息時,如果不隱藏,就會開啟網(wǎng)站的反爬蟲設(shè)置,爬蟲的行為就會被停止。大多數(shù)網(wǎng)站都開發(fā)了這些反爬蟲:
 
 
 
1.IP檢測
 
 
 
也就是說,將檢測用戶IP訪問的速度。如果訪問速度達(dá)到設(shè)定的閾值,則打開限制,IP被封,爬蟲停止腳步,無法再次獲取數(shù)據(jù)。對于ip檢測,可以使用ip模擬器代理ip,切換大量IP地址,可以突破限制。
 
 
 
2.驗證碼檢測
 
 
 
設(shè)置登錄驗證碼限制,對訪問過快的設(shè)置驗證碼限制。如果您沒有輸入正確的驗證碼,您將無法再次獲取信息。由于爬蟲可以使用其他工具識別驗證碼,網(wǎng)站不斷加深驗證碼的難度,從普通的純數(shù)據(jù)研究驗證碼到混合驗證碼,或者滑動驗證碼、圖片驗證碼等。
 
 
 
3.請求報頭檢測
 
 
 
爬蟲不是用戶,訪問時沒有其他特征。網(wǎng)站可以通過檢測爬蟲的請求頭來檢測對方是用戶還是爬蟲。
 
 
 
4.cookie檢測
 
 
 
瀏覽器會保存cookies,所以網(wǎng)站會通過檢測cookies來識別你是否是真實用戶。如果爬蟲偽裝得不好,就會觸發(fā)限制訪問。
 
 
 
這些都是網(wǎng)站知道爬蟲在抓取數(shù)據(jù)的原因。隨著科技的進(jìn)步,網(wǎng)站不僅設(shè)置了以上的反爬蟲,如果要抓取大量數(shù)據(jù),還需要根據(jù)網(wǎng)站實際設(shè)置的反爬蟲來突破限制。